Apparently the next wave is:

:british: Mosquito (not sure which one though)
:british: Hurricane

:german: FW190
:german: Me110

Rumours of a B-17 in the works and the model for a Defiant has been seen


Rules look simple enough, but the free downloads are the (very) basics, the advanced rules make this look a totally different game

It's intended to be an aerial combat game not part of a naval one. I had a game with Graham on Saturday and really enjoyed it. The rules are straight forward but the tactics are quite complex, trying to get the advantage on your opponent's plane so you can have a shot at it. adding a ground element wouldn't be hard, mark a target, line up on it, full turn of straight and level movement - possibly "disadvantaged" as you are flying straight and level, dice for the attack at the end of it - in effect abstract it into a ground attack run making the aircraft more exposed.

Looks fun though as is, certainly looks like having a wingman will help, set the target up better
